LE8 0HY is a sought-after residential area on Cedar Close, 0.4km from Kibworth Beauchamp in Kibworth Beauchamp and Kibworth Harcourt. Administratively it sits within Kibworths ward and the Harborough constituency.

One of the more sought-after postcodes in LE8, LE8 0HY offers a popular retirement area with older residents and low crime. The daytime character shifts — white, female workforce with low qualifications, working locally. With an average age of 52, this is established family country — quiet streets, strong community ties, and low rental churn. 62% of residents own their home — above average for the district, consistent with a stable and sought-after address.

Safety: Crime rates are low here at 18 incidents per 1,000 residents — well below average and reassuring for families. Property: Prices average £405k. The area ranks among the least deprived 20% in England — a strong signal of community wellbeing, good schools, and low crime.

Census 2021 statistics for LE8 0HY are sourced from Output Area E00130830 (shared with 44 postcodes in this micro-neighbourhood). Property prices come from HM Land Registry.
